Step One: Describing the Problem Accurately

Before scheduling a technician, take note of exactly what's happening. Is the dryer producing heat at all? Does the drum turn freely? Are there unusual sounds during operation? Sharing these details upfront helps a technician arrive prepared and potentially speeds up the eventual diagnosis.

Step Two: Understanding How Fair Pricing Works

A dependable repair company structures pricing around a flat diagnostic fee, typically waived once you approve the recommended repair. This approach replaces unpredictable hourly billing with a written quote that clearly outlines what needs fixing and why it costs what it does.

Factors That Influence the Final Number

  1. The specific component requiring replacement

  2. Whether genuine OEM parts are on hand for same visit installation

  3. Labor time needed to safely access and replace the failed part

  4. Certification requirements if the dryer runs on gas

Step Four: Trusting the Diagnostic Process

Effective repair work never skips proper inspection in favor of guesswork. A skilled technician examines the appliance thoroughly, tests relevant components, and identifies the genuine underlying cause before recommending any specific fix, ultimately saving homeowners money even though the process takes slightly longer upfront.

Step Six: Confirming Warranty Protection

Before agreeing to any repair, confirm what protection applies afterward. A written 90 day warranty covering parts and labour ensures that should the identical issue return unexpectedly, correction happens without additional cost to you.

Step Seven: Weighing Repair Against Replacement Honestly

For older dryers experiencing multiple simultaneous issues, honest guidance from a technician matters considerably. A trustworthy professional tells you directly when repair costs approach the value of simply replacing the unit, rather than recommending an expensive fix regardless of long term practicality.
